论文标题

完整计数统计和相干:使用统一量子主方程的热传输中的波动对称性

Full counting statistics and coherences: fluctuation symmetry in heat transport with the Unified quantum master equation

论文作者

Gerry, Matthew, Segal, Dvira

论文摘要

最近,得出了一个“统一”的量子主方程,并显示为Gorini-Kossakowski-Lindblad-Sudarshan(GKLS)形式。该方程式描述了开放量子系统的动力学,以放弃整个世俗近似值并保留特征能量近距离之间的连贯性的影响。我们使用统一量子主方程实施完整的计数统计数据,以通过几乎退化水平的开放量子系统来研究能量电流的统计数据。我们表明,通常,该方程式产生了满足波动对称性的动力学,这是平均通量水平下热力学第二定律的足够条件。对于具有近乎退化的能级的系统,因此相干构建,统一方程在热力学上同时是一致的,并且比完全世俗的主方程更准确。我们为“ V”系统的结果举例说明了我们在不同温度下两个热浴之间促进能量传输的结果。我们将统一方程预测的稳态热电流的统计数据与Redfield方程给出的统计数据进行比较,而红场方程的统计数据较小,但通常在热力学上不一致。我们还将结果与世俗方程式进行了比较,后者完全放弃了连贯。我们发现,保持几乎退化水平之间的连贯性对于正确捕获电流及其累积物至关重要。另一方面,体现热力学不确定性关系的热电流的相对波动表现出对量子相干的无关紧要的依赖。

Recently, a "Unified" quantum master equation was derived and shown to be of the Gorini-Kossakowski-Lindblad-Sudarshan (GKLS) form. This equation describes the dynamics of open quantum systems in a manner that forgoes the full secular approximation and retains the impact of coherences between eigenstates close in energy. We implement full counting statistics with the Unified quantum master equation to investigate the statistics of energy currents through open quantum systems with nearly degenerate levels. We show that, in general, this equation gives rise to dynamics that satisfy fluctuation symmetry, a sufficient condition for the Second Law of Thermodynamics at the level of average fluxes. For systems with nearly degenerate energy levels, such that coherences build up, the Unified equation is simultaneously thermodynamically consistent and more accurate than the fully Secular master equation. We exemplify our results for a "V" system facilitating energy transport between two thermal baths at different temperatures. We compare the statistics of steady-state heat currents through this system as predicted by the Unified equation to those given by the Redfield equation, which is less approximate but, in general, not thermodynamically consistent. We also compare results to the Secular equation, where coherences are entirely abandoned. We find that maintaining coherences between nearly degenerate levels is essential for the properly capturing the current and its cumulants. On the other hand, the relative fluctuations of the heat current, which embody the thermodynamic uncertainty relation, display inconsequential dependence on quantum coherences.
